Raise a Glass to Wine Education Online

Wine education has long been considered a privilege reserved for the elite few who could afford expensive classes or travel to renowned wine regions. However, with the rise of online education platforms, wine knowledge is becoming more accessible to a wider audience than ever before. Whether you're a novice looking to expand your understanding of different grape varieties or a seasoned enthusiast eager to delve deeper into the world of wine, online wine courses offer a wealth of opportunities to enhance your appreciation and expertise.

One of the key advantages of online wine education is the flexibility it provides. Unlike traditional wine courses that require you to attend classes at specific times and locations, online courses allow you to study at your own pace and on your own schedule. This means you can fit your wine education around your existing commitments, whether that's work, family, or other interests. With the ability to access course materials anytime, anywhere, you can learn about wine from the comfort of your own home or even on the go, making it easier than ever to incorporate wine education into your lifestyle.

Another benefit of online wine education is the diversity of courses available. From introductory classes covering the basics of wine tasting and food pairing to more advanced courses focusing on specific regions or grape varieties, online platforms offer a wide range of options to suit every level of expertise and interest. Whether you're interested in learning about the wines of France, Italy, Spain, or beyond, there are online courses available to help you deepen your knowledge and appreciation of the world's diverse wine cultures.

Furthermore, online wine courses often provide access to expert instructors and industry professionals who bring a wealth of knowledge and experience to their teachings. By learning from these experts, you can gain valuable insights into the world of wine that you might not be able to access elsewhere. Whether you're looking to understand the science behind winemaking, the art of wine appreciation, or the business of the wine industry, online courses can connect you with instructors who can offer their expertise and guidance to help you achieve your wine education goals.

Online wine education also offers the opportunity to connect with a community of like-minded individuals who share your passion for wine. Many online courses include discussion forums, virtual tastings, and networking events that allow you to interact with fellow students, exchange ideas, and build relationships with others who are equally enthusiastic about wine. These connections can enhance your learning experience, provide you with new perspectives and insights, and even lead to lasting friendships with other wine lovers from around the world.

Additionally, online wine education can be a cost-effective way to expand your knowledge of wine without breaking the bank. Compared to traditional in-person courses that may involve travel expenses, tuition fees, and materials costs, online courses are often more affordable and accessible to a wider range of learners. With many platforms offering free or low-cost courses, as well as the ability to choose from a variety of payment options, online wine education can be a budget-friendly way to enhance your wine expertise and discover new wines without overspending.
